Sonic Automotive is one of the largest auto dealership groups in the United States. The company has 108 franchised stores in 18 states, primarily in metropolitan areas in California, Texas, and the Southeast, plus 25 EchoPark used-vehicle stores, 16 collision centers, and 13 powersports locations. The franchise stores derive revenue from new and used vehicles plus parts and collision repair, finance, insurance, and wholesale auctions. Luxury and import dealerships make up about 86% of franchise new-vehicle revenue, while Honda, BMW, Mercedes, and Toyota constitute about 58% of new-vehicle revenue. BMW is the largest brand at about 25%. 2023's revenue was $14.4 billion, with EchoPark's portion totaling $2.4 billion. Sonic bought RFJ Auto in December 2021, which added $3.2 billion in sales.
Super Group (SGHC) Ltd is a holding company that operates global online sports betting and gaming businesses. The company has two reportable segments, namely Betway and Spin. The majority of the company's revenue comes from the Betway segment, which is a single-brand online sportsbook business with a global reach. Betway has formed strategic partnerships with teams and leagues across the world and recovers sponsorship marketing spend through brand license agreements.
